Lionel Penaud is a France-based software engineer and co-founder with 12 years of experience building cloud-native platforms and specialty apps for local commerce. Trained in Cloud Computing at EISTI, he has led R&D and full‑stack development for digital signage and player platforms at Carlipa/M‑Cube and now drives product and technical strategy for Sucrine Club and Sucrine & Conseil. He launched Sucrine Club in 2021, onboarding 500+ short‑supply professionals and geolocating 950+ sales points, then turned those field insights into Sucrine Pro, a tailored order‑management and customer‑loyalty solution for producers. Lionel pairs hands‑on engineering with deep domain knowledge of circuit‑court agribusiness, translating farmer and market observations into pragmatic software that reduces sellers’ time spent on commercialisation.
